# Break-Glass: CompactKite Log Compaction

Hey reviewer — if compaction on the Ferrow message queue wedges and on-call can't reach the admin plane, break-glass applies. Grab the emergency operator role, pause compaction on the stuck partition, and file an incident note within an hour. Unsealing the emergency credential bundle requires the recovery passphrase shown directly below.

unlock words, kajog-bahif: wendor-praael-ralys-julvan-kasath-kelys-wenmir-wenius-julax

Subject: Liftwright cut-over complete

Hi — quick summary for your onboarding. We moved the Liftwright elevator-dispatch simulator from the old Harrowden boxes to the new cluster last night. All scenario replays passed, and dispatch latency matched the baseline within 2%. Legacy hosts stay read-only for two weeks, then get decommissioned. The simulator now runs with the configuration below.

deployment values, yagef-yawip:
ELIOX_PIN=5303
ELIOX_METRICS_HOST=metrics.eliox.paliqworks.corp
ELIOX_LOG_LEVEL=error
ELIOX_TENANT=praiel

Wiki: Moving parts crates to Tarrow Ridge

Quick version: spare parts for the Tarrow Ridge site go out via Copperline Couriers, usually Tuesdays. Keep the crate in the locked back office until pickup, manifest on top. Don't let anyone sign but the booked driver, and pass them the hand-over instruction below.

drop instructions, bahif-bahip: the norax feniel courier leaves the drumir kaseth rusir ledger at gate 1983 under passcode 849948